We're looking for a talented Sous Chef for our brasserie, Wilhelm & Werner, who can work hand in hand with our Executive Chef to run the day to day culinary operations like an owner: hands on, high standards, calm under pressure, and obsessed (in a good way) with food quality, service, cleanliness, and detail from prep to plate presentation.
Responsibilities- Prepares and executes high-quality meals in accordance with company standards, menu specifications, and production schedules established by the Executive Chef.
- Maintains strict compliance with all health, sanitation, and food safety standards in accordance with state and federal regulations.
- Oversees and directs kitchen staff across all meal periods to ensure consistent production, execution, and quality.
- Supports the Executive Chef in maintaining and enforcing kitchen SOPs and core operating systems, including: Prep and production logs, Inventories and product usage tracking and PMIX reporting
- Helps manage administrative and training programs to develop, coach, and elevate kitchen team performance.
- Demonstrates financial discipline by supporting controls for food cost, waste, and labor management.
- Assists with menu/programming execution for all meal periods as directed by the Executive Chef.
- Leads by example to build a cohesive, accountable team that delivers consistent quality, supports profitability, and fosters a positive kitchen culture.
QualificationsExperience & Background- Minimum 3-5 years of progressive culinary leadership experience, with at least 3 years as an Sous Chef in a hotel, upscale restaurant, or multi-outlet environment.
- Proven track record in menu development, recipe standardization, and delivering consistently high-quality dining experiences.
- Strong knowledge of banquet and catering operations, with experience overseeing large-scale events.
Skills & Competencies- Creative, innovative culinary style with an understanding of regional, seasonal, and global trends.
- Strong financial acumen with demonstrated success in managing food & labor costs.
- Excellent leadership and people management skills; able to hire, train, and inspire diverse teams.
- Exceptional organizational skills with the ability to balance hands-on cooking and administrative duties.
- Strong vendor and sourcing knowledge, with a passion for local, sustainable ingredients.
Personal Attributes- Passionate about hospitality and delivering memorable guest experiences.
- Calm, solutions-oriented approach under pressure.
- Collaborative mindset, comfortable working closely with the Executive Chef and hotel leadership.
- High standards of integrity, professionalism, and accountability.
Additional Requirements- Culinary degree or equivalent professional training preferred, but not required, with relevant experience.
- Food Handler and Food Manager certifications (or ability to obtain prior to opening).
- Flexible schedule, including evenings, weekends, and holidays, as business demands.
Compensation $50, 000 - $55, 000 yearlyAbout The Faust HotelThe Faust Hotel is a New Braunfels landmark with a story as rich as the Texas Hill Country itself. Originally opened in 1929, the hotel has welcomed generations of travelers, locals, and memory-makers through its doors. Today, The Faust is embracing its historic roots while stepping boldly into the future with a refreshed boutique hotel experience and a vibrant food & beverage program designed to be a true community hub.
With 47 thoughtfully appointed rooms, a lively bar, chef-driven dining, and flexible event spaces, The Faust blends old-world character with modern hospitality. Guests will find themselves just steps from downtown New Braunfels' culture, music, and river fun — and just as easily tucked into a welcoming lobby, enjoying craft cocktails, seasonal plates, and warm Texas hospitality.
